Я обожаю обратную связь: лайки, комменты, репосты, вопросы и критика с похвалой. Она помогает мне понять, что интересно людям и какие эмоции они испытывают. Но, увы, не все площадки дают это сделать. Например телеграмм. У меня есть канал @marketbudni в котором я выкладываю наблюдения, но из реакции там только просмотры. Поэтому решил прикрутить лайки, как я это сделал? Шаг 1. Подключаем @ControllerBot
Вбиваем в поиск @ControllerBot и кликаем на START, либо прописываем /start Этот робот умеет публиковать по таймеру, добавлять реакции, показывать статистику, создавать фото и комментарии...
Всем привет! В этой статье я покажу один из способов, как написать телеграм-бота, который будет добавлять кнопки с лайком и дизлайком при появлении поста на канале. Я буду использовать библиотеку aiogram для бота и sqlite3 для работы с БД. 1. likes.sqlite Создадим базу данных likes.sqlite. Со временем в ней будет много таблиц. Одна таблица - один пост на канале. Структура таблицы будет такая: Имя таблицы - id сообщения (поста), uid - id пользователя, нажавшего на кнопку. Если нажал на лайк, поле like получает значение 1 (true), dislike - 0 (false) и наоборот...